What is a Sash Window?
A sash window generally consists of one or more movable panels (sashes) that hold panes of glass. They can either slide vertically or horizontally. This style of window has a rich history, commonly seen in Georgian and Victorian architecture. Their traditional style might appear basic, however they need unique attention when it pertains to maintenance and repairs.

Sash windows, while beautiful, can struggle with different issues due to age and environmental aspects. Here is a list of common problems:
Rotted Wood: Prolonged exposure to moisture can lead to wood rot.Drafts: Poor insulation can cause uneasy drafts.Sticky Operation: Paint buildup or misalignment can limit the movement of sashes.Broken Glass: Accidents or weather condition can cause cracks or shattering of the glass panes.Deteriorated Seals: Over time, seals can break down, causing increased energy expenses.Advantages of Regular Maintenance
